According to what I think your setup is, you shouldn't need to.  Here's what
I think you have, so correct me if I'm wrong.

ServerEX - Exchange Server with mailboxes
ServerSL - Seattle Labs server

ServerSL is what your MX record points to.  Your Exchange Server hosts IMS
and user mailboxes.  The IMS is configured to "don't reroute incoming SMTP
mail".  

When you said you have to configure Outlook with Internet E-mail on top of
Exchange Server and type in the IP of ServerSL to send outbound mail, you're
taking your IMS server out of the loop.  Your Outlook will make a direct
connection to your ServerSL.  If that's the only reason you install Internet
E-mail, you don't need it.  Your IMS will happily route internet mail coming
from Outlook clients.  Also, when you've configured your ServerSL to route
all mail to your Exchange box, that one will be configured as a relay
server.  As long as the advertised email addresses of your users match the
SMTP addresses in the Exchange directory, everything should be fine.
